Web12 de fev. de 2024 · A warrant is an agreement between two parties that gives one party the right to buy the other party’s stock at a set price, over a specified period of … Web19 de abr. de 2024 · In some cases the price is set at a nominal price of $0.01 (called a “penny warrant” or “pre-funded warrant”). The exercise price is usually, but not always, expressed as a known fixed number. Web25 de mai. de 2024 · Terms of the warrants can include how many shares the investor has the right to purchase, the price at which and period during which shares may be purchased, the circumstances under which the SPAC may be able to redeem the warrants, and when the warrants will expire.
